預計到 2025 年,全球發電產業預測性維護市場規模將達到 20 億美元,並有望以 10.8% 的複合年成長率成長,到 2035 年達到 56 億美元。

電力產業預測性維護市場-IMG1

全球發電產業預測性維護市場的成長主要受以下因素驅動:人工智慧診斷技術的日益普及、設備意外運作導致的營運成本不斷上升,以及發電資產數位化轉型加速推進。電力公司正擴大部署狀態監測系統、物聯網感測器和雲端分析平台,以提高其火力發電、可再生和核能發電基礎設施的資產可靠性。發電設備的老化以及地理位置分散的可再生能源資產的快速擴張,進一步增加了對先進維護解決方案的需求。風能和太陽能發電廠的運作環境變化劇烈且難以檢查,傳統的維護策略不足以預防故障,因此凸顯了預測性維護方法日益成長的需求。此外,諸如SCADA現代化、OT/IT整合和企業資源規劃(ERP)升級等數位轉型舉措,實現了從運作中設備到分析系統的無縫資料流。這種互聯互通的基礎設施使人工智慧驅動的平台能夠處理各種發電資產的即時運行數據,並大規模產生可操作的維護洞察,從而擴大了預測性維護解決方案的市場。

到2025年,軟體和平台領域將佔42%的市場佔有率。該領域包括基於人工智慧的診斷工具、基於雲端的資產性能管理系統、數位孿生解決方案以及連接營運技術(OT)數據和分析平台的中間件。該領域的成長主要得益於基於軟體的部署模式的擴充性,這種模式允許解決方案跨多個資產部署,同時最大限度地降低初始部署後的額外成本。人工智慧驅動的資產監控平台日益普及,持續提升了發電設施的預測的準確性和營運效率。

預計到2025年,雲端採用領域將佔據44%的市場佔有率,複合年成長率(CAGR)為11.9%。基於雲端的系統能夠集中聚合和分析分散式發電資產的數據,而無需大規模的現場基礎設施​​。這種模式尤其適用於管理跨多個地點的大規模可再生能源設施的營運商,因為聚合的數據可以提高整個資產基礎的預測準確性和營運基準。

預計到2025年,北美發電行業的預測性維護市場佔有率將達到22%,並在2035年之前以9.2%的複合年成長率成長。該地區的成長主要得益於對電網現代化改造的持續投資,以及整個發電和輸電基礎設施中數位化監控技術的廣泛應用。此外,先進分析技術和互聯資產管理系統的整合也進一步加速了預測性維護在該地區電力產業的普及。

The Global Predictive Maintenance in Power Generation Market was valued at USD 2 billion in 2025 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 10.8% to reach USD 5.6 billion by 2035.

Predictive Maintenance in Power Generation Market - IMG1

Growth in the global predictive maintenance in power generation market is driven by increasing adoption of AI-powered diagnostics, rising operational costs associated with unplanned equipment downtime, and accelerating digital transformation across power generation assets. Utilities are increasingly deploying condition monitoring systems, IoT-enabled sensors, and cloud-based analytics platforms to improve asset reliability across thermal, renewable, and nuclear power infrastructure. Aging power generation fleets and the rapid expansion of geographically distributed renewable energy assets are further intensifying demand for advanced maintenance solutions. As wind and solar installations operate under highly variable and hard-to-inspect conditions, traditional maintenance strategies are proving insufficient to prevent failures, strengthening the case for predictive approaches. Additionally, digital transformation initiatives such as SCADA modernization, OT/IT integration, and enterprise resource planning upgrades are enabling seamless data flow from operational equipment to analytics systems. This connected infrastructure is expanding the addressable market for predictive maintenance solutions by allowing AI-driven platforms to process real-time operational data and generate actionable maintenance insights at scale across diverse generation assets.

The software and platforms segment accounted for 42% share in 2025. This segment includes AI-based diagnostic tools, cloud-based asset performance management systems, digital twin solutions, and middleware that connects operational technology data with analytics platforms. Growth in this category is driven by the scalability of software-based deployment models, where solutions can be replicated across multiple assets with minimal incremental cost after initial implementation. Increasing adoption of AI-powered asset monitoring platforms continues to enhance predictive accuracy and operational efficiency across power generation facilities.

The cloud deployment segment held a 44% share in 2025 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 11.9%. Cloud-based systems enable centralized data aggregation and analysis across distributed power generation assets without requiring extensive on-site infrastructure. This model is particularly well suited for operators managing large renewable energy fleets across multiple locations, where aggregated data improves predictive accuracy and operational benchmarking across assets.

North America Predictive Maintenance in Power Generation Market accounted for 22% share in 2025 and is expected to grow at a CAGR of 9.2% through 2035. The region's growth is supported by ongoing investments in grid modernization initiatives and the widespread adoption of digital monitoring technologies across generation and transmission infrastructure. Continued integration of advanced analytics and connected asset management systems is strengthening predictive maintenance adoption across the power sector in the region.
